What vitamins can help you feel more energized?
Vitamin B12 is a water-soluble vitamin. Vitamin B12, like the other B vitamins, aids in the conversion of food into energy that your cells can use. It also helps to maintain the health of your body’s neurons and blood cells, as well as avoid a type of anemia that can make you feel weak and weary (22).

If you’re often fatigued, what vitamin are you missing?
Vitamin B12 is a water-soluble vitamin. You may feel exhausted and tired all of the time if your body does not acquire enough vitamin B12. It can also lead to a lack of strength. Vitamin B12 deficiency impairs red blood cell synthesis, which decreases oxygen transmission throughout the body. This adds to the feeling of exhaustion.

What causes a woman to be exhausted all of the time?
Women require more iron in their diet than males due to hormonal and lifestyle variations such as pregnancy, menstruation, and menopause, but few women receive enough. Anemia is the result, and the most typical symptoms are weariness and weakness.

Which is better vitamin B6 or B12?
B6 also contributes to the production of serotonin, which contributes to mood stability. B12, on the other hand, is key for the formation of memory. Decreased B12 has been associated with conditions like dementia and Alzheimers, so people developing these conditions are often advised to supplement with B12.

Does B12 help with fatigue?
B12 is a vitamin essential for maintaining healthy blood cells. The nutrient can help prevent anemia, which can lead to fatigue and weakness. The B vitamin is commonly found in animal foods such as beef liver, clams, poultry, eggs, and milk. Because of this, many vegetarians or vegans are at risk of a B12 deficiency.
